首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何根据字符代码或ASCII代码值对文本文件进行排序?

根据字符代码或ASCII代码值对文本文件进行排序可以通过以下步骤实现:

  1. 读取文本文件:使用适当的编程语言和文件操作函数,如Python的open()函数,读取待排序的文本文件。
  2. 提取文本内容:将读取的文本文件内容存储在一个数据结构中,如列表或数组,以便后续处理。
  3. 排序文本内容:根据字符代码或ASCII代码值对文本内容进行排序。可以使用内置的排序函数,如Python中的sorted()函数,或者实现自定义的排序算法,如快速排序或归并排序。
  4. 写入排序后的结果:将排序后的文本内容写入一个新的文本文件。使用适当的文件操作函数,如Python的write()函数,将排序结果写入文件。

下面是一个示例的Python代码,演示如何根据字符代码对文本文件进行排序:

代码语言:python
代码运行次数:0
复制
# 读取文本文件
with open('input.txt', 'r') as file:
    content = file.read()

# 提取文本内容
text = list(content)

# 排序文本内容
sorted_text = sorted(text)

# 写入排序后的结果
with open('output.txt', 'w') as file:
    file.write(''.join(sorted_text))

在这个示例中,我们假设待排序的文本文件名为input.txt,排序后的结果将写入output.txt文件中。

这种方法适用于对文本文件中的字符进行排序,无论是按照字符代码值还是ASCII代码值。它可以用于按字母顺序排序文本文件,或者按照其他字符代码值的顺序进行排序。

腾讯云相关产品和产品介绍链接地址: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

14分19秒

Eclipse用法专题-01-简介下载与安装

10分56秒

Eclipse用法专题-03-Java工程的创建运行重命名

11分36秒

Eclipse用法专题-05-文件相关常用快捷键

12分49秒

Eclipse用法专题-07-编写代码时自动生成代码快捷键

10分51秒

Eclipse用法专题-09-查看源码时的常用快捷键

11分55秒

JavaWeb开发基础专题-02-JavaWeb开发中的协议简介

14分2秒

JavaWeb开发基础专题-04-Tomcat运行环境配置及启动与访问

11分55秒

JavaWeb开发基础专题-06-使用Eclipse创建和打包Web工程

13分32秒

Eclipse用法专题-02-基本设置

11分46秒

Eclipse用法专题-04-JavaWeb工程的创建运行重命名

15分44秒

Eclipse用法专题-06-编写代码时的基本快捷键

7分28秒

Eclipse用法专题-08-编写代码时抽取方法与局部变量快捷键

领券